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Belly-shaped Hard Grass | Hamburger Bean |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(Plants)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um same |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Liliopsida (Monocots)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Poales (Grasses) | Fabales (Legumes & Allies) |
| Family | Poaceae (Grass Family) | Fabaceae |
| Genus | Aegilops | Mucuna |
| Species | Aegilops ventricosa | Mucuna holtonii |
Evolutionary Relationship
Belly-shaped Hard Grass and Hamburger Bean share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Magnoliophyta. (Flowering Plants)
